Re: Led's and switches.

Quite easy really, just wire the leds up ,black to black red to red. when you have done that, earth the black wire to a suitable place (bolt is ideal) then you need to feed a wire from the battery or permanent live through to an in line fuse, then to a simple on off switch. http://www.oznium.com/ima...

Re: Grab handles on rear door

They are plastic, if you want to paint them you need to sand them down so the paint will stick, use a primer then sand again if needed, then paint them and use a clear lacquer to protect the paint.
Take the handles off the door to do a proper job.

Re: Flushing Coolant System Radiator Removed ? Advice Needed

It is a good idea to flush the system out i used a hose pipe on quite high pressure to remove any debris in the system, then gave my self a few hours to bleed the system properly using red coolant.
If you can, also fit a new Mazda thermostat.
